For Palm Beach County anglers, Bryant Park North - Snook Islands Paddlecraft Launch Dock is a go-to saltwater ramp on Atlantic ICW (palm Beach County). The surrounding water rewards early starts, and this launch keeps you close to the action without a long idle out to the good stuff. As of the last FWC inventory update, a launch fee applies here.

What to know before you launch

  • Rinse your trailer and engine with fresh water after launching in salt — corrosion is the enemy on Florida's coast.
  • Parking and lane space can be tight on weekends; have your gear staged and your plug in before you back down.
  • Always check current tides, wind, and marine forecasts before you launch — Florida afternoons can turn stormy fast.
